Harvey Weinstein is breaking his silence... but not for the reasons you might think.
In a recent interview with the New York Post, the disgraced producer didn't comment on the accusations made against him or his upcoming trial, which is set to begin next month.
Instead, he spoke to the publication about his decades-long career and his overall impact on Hollywood, especially for women.

Harvey Weinstein is set to go on trial next month in New York on charges of rape and sexual assault. But no matter how that case turns out, he will still face criminal jeopardy in Los Angeles.
